Vietnam - an attractive destination of transnational corporations
Hundreds of large transnational corporations in the world in recent years have chosen Vietnam as a long term investment destination. In which the corporation has decided to build here the combination of great technology is seen as the basis of production and distribution of important on the global map of their business.

The "landing" of the great brands

According to data from the Department of Foreign Investment, as of 2004 there were 415 transnational corporations (TNCs) investment registration in Vietnam, including 106 of the top 500 TNCs world's largest TNCs ranked by Fortune magazine. The situation of the TNC investment in Vietnam today continued rapid growth. As of 2013, Vietnam attracted 15,932 FDI projects with total registered capital of more than U.S. dollars 234 billion and realized capital over 112 billion U.S. dollars, of which about 500 of the TNC projects with total registered investment capital up around 140 billion U.S dollars, investors focused on R&D (research and development), technology, product quality uncensored...

After conducting a survey, the U.S. Chamber of Commerce in Shanghai confirms the attractiveness of investment in Vietnam is growing and is becoming the preferred address in Asia in the choice of international investors. Evidence that Vietnam has market presence, companionship and strong development of the big names like Samsung, Intel, Nokia, Honda, Canon ...

Most recently, Ariston - brand water heater industry leader has decided to invest in Vietnam plant scale second largest in Asia, is also located in the aforementioned general trend.

Vietnam has the second largest plant in Asia Ariston

Explaining TNC wave of big businesses to invest in Vietnam, Mr. Stefano Cartoni, Ariston Thermo Commercial Director Asia Pacific CEO of Ariston Thermo Vietnam, said: "We see Vietnam Vietnam is a potential market with a young population, the annual growth rate stood at close to double digits, the Vietnam inquisitive, hard and fast absorbing new technologies. A market with many advantages in terms of investment environment, labor, geographical location, materials such as Vietnam is an ideal choice for any business investment. Ariston Thermo is no exception. "

Being present in Vietnam since 1988, we can say Ariston is one of the major brands continue to affirm its position and achieve great success in many countries, there are 90 million people. During the period of global economic slowdown and no signs of recovery , the general trend of businesses are downsizing production , job cuts to reduce costs but the recession seems to have step unstoppable " giant " Ariston . With the inauguration of the plant prepared the second largest in Asia this April, Ariston Thermo Group continues to strengthen its leading position water heater industry.

The plant is equipped with modern production line from Italy, the capacity of 1 million units per year. It is the 20th of Ariston Thermo Group worldwide, with the advantages of advanced technology, shortens development time and bring products to market to meet the growing needs of people consumption for household heating equipment in Vietnam.

Share in the seminar with the theme " Vietnam and the big game of the multinational corporation " has been Newspapers Investment Forum - BizLIVE held in Hanoi , Prof. Nguyen Mai , chairman of the Association of foreign investors now , once observed that the presence of big brands has created opportunities for consumers to enjoy the high quality products .

When talking about the start of a new plant in Vietnam , Mr. Paolo Merloni , Ariston Thermo Group Chairman , said: " The new plant is a clear proof for the strategic development of our global presence through 's powerful worldwide conglomerate with building a solid foundation in each country , helping us come closer to our customers. The new plant contributes to the enhanced capacity in Southeast Asia - a region that is growing strongly in that, Vietnam is the strategic focus of our development. "
